1. The Most Popular Casino Gambling Games
The sheer range of games offered can be overwhelming for newcomers. Below is a succinct list of the titles that regularly control both land‑based and online gambling establishments.
- Fruit machine-- Simple to play, providing progressive prizes and a broad variety of styles.
- Blackjack-- A timeless card video game where ability and technique can lower your home edge significantly.
- Roulette-- A video game of pure possibility, featuring a spinning wheel and a broad range of betting options.
- Baccarat-- Often associated with high-stakes gamblers, this card video game has straightforward guidelines and a low house edge.
- Craps-- A dice video game that attracts a dynamic crowd and offers a wide range of wager types.
- Video Poker-- Combines the mechanics of slots with poker hand rankings, permitting strategic play.
- Poker Variants (Texas Hold 'em, Omaha)-- Poker rooms normally host these skill‑based games, where players complete against each other instead of your house.

3. Crucial Element That Influence Gameplay
3.1 Random Number Generators (RNGs)
In both online and many contemporary land‑based makers, RNGs guarantee that each spin, deal, or roll is independent of previous results. This innovation ensures fairness and prevents any foreseeable pattern that a gamer could exploit.
3.2 Return to Player (RTP)
RTP represents the theoretical portion of wagers that a video game returns to players over an extended period. For instance, a slot with an RTP of 96% will, typically, return ₤ 96 for each ₤ 100 wagered. RTP is a useful metric for comparing games, however it does not ensure short‑term outcomes.
3.3 House Edge
The house edge is the casino's built‑in benefit, expressed as a percentage of each bet. Games such as blackjack and baccarat use fairly low house edges, especially when gamers utilize optimal methods. Alternatively, numerous slot machines bring greater house edges, showing their dependence on luck rather than ability.

5. Strategic Considerations for Experienced Players
- Card Counting in Blackjack-- While legal, casinos carefully monitor for benefit play. Players who select to count cards should understand the legal consequences and the threat of being banned.
- Betting Systems-- Systems such as the Martingale (doubling after a loss) are popular, yet they do not modify the underlying home edge and can result in quick bankroll exhaustion.
- Game‑Specific Tournaments-- Many gambling establishments host poker or video poker tournaments with fixed entry charges and reward pools. These occasions often need a different strategic approach than cash games.
- Bankroll Management for High‑Stakes Play-- High rollers need to assign a different "play funds" pool and prevent mixing it with individual finances.
6.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
6.1 Which casino video game has the most affordable house edge?
Baccarat (especially the Banker bet) and particular blackjack variants can have a house edge below 1% when had fun with optimal method.
6.2 Are online casino games reasonable?
Licensed online casinos use accredited Random Number Generators and are routinely investigated by independent screening agencies. Players ought to always validate that the casino holds a credible licence before depositing money.
6.3 Can I enhance my chances by utilizing a betting system?
Betting systems may impact the short‑term volatility of a session, however they do not alter the underlying likelihoods. Your home edge stays consistent no matter the system selected.
6.4 What is the difference in between European and American live roulette?
European roulette features a single zero, giving a home edge of 1.35%. American live roulette includes a double no, increasing your home edge to around 5.26%.
6.5 Is video poker more skill‑based than fruit machine?
Yes. Video poker requires the player to decide which cards to hold and which to discard, affecting the final hand. Correct technique can lower the house edge drastically compared to simply luck‑based slot play.
6.6 How do progressive prize slots work?
A little portion of each wager is included to a central jackpot that grows till a lucky gamer hits the needed mix. Progressive jackpots can reach life‑changing quantities, but the chances of winning are generally far lower than those of basic slot games.
